I’m using the Anti Splog Plug-in by WPMUDEV unfortunately I’m not a member there at the moment. So I’m posting my question here.
the plugin works fine for what i need it for. Now I’m trying to activate the renaming of the wp-signup.php file.
That part works but I’m having a problem with the template. they say.
in the instructions.
Replace any hardcoded links to wp-signup.php with this function: <?php ust_wpsignup_url(); ?> Within post or page content you can insert the [ust_wpsignup_url] shortcode, usually in the href of a link. See the install.txt file for more detailed documentation on this function.
I did and this is what happens
https://bloginsphere.com/https://bloginsphere.com/signup-29f/this is the html in the theme I’m using original and the replaced
original <div id="edublog-free"><h3>Get started in seconds for free</h3><p><a href="<?php bloginfo('url'); ?>/<?php if( $bp_existed == 'true' ) { //check if bp existed ?>register/<?php } else { ?>wp-signup.php<?php } ?>" title="Get yourself a free blog">Join Here!</a></p></div> replaced <div id="edublog-free"><h3>Get started in seconds for free</h3><p><a href="<?php bloginfo('url'); ?>/<?php if( $bp_existed == 'true' ) { //check if bp existed ?>register/<?php } else { ?><?php ust_wpsignup_url(); ?><?php } ?>" title="Get yourself a free blog">Join Here!</a></p></div>
what can I do to prevent the doubling of the domain. Also BuddyPress is NOT installed.
